KAMPALA-UGANDA/NEWSDAY: Mourner from across the political and religious divide are attending the funeral of the late Archibishop of the Orthodox Church Jonah Lwanga, eulogiesing him as a voice for e voiceless and a defender of oppressed.
Pfwsident Museveni in a speech read by his vice, Jessica Alupo said they would miss Lwanga’s wise counsel.
